road compaction machine
A road compaction machine is essential equipment used in construction and infrastructure development to compress soil, asphalt, and aggregate materials. The road compaction machine works by applying force and vibration to increase material density, creating stable foundations for roads, highways, and parking areas. These machines are fundamental to ensuring long-lasting pavement quality and structural integrity.
The primary function of a road compaction machine is to reduce air voids within materials, strengthening the base layer and improving overall road durability. Modern road compaction machines utilize advanced vibratory technology and heavy-duty rollers to achieve optimal compaction rates. The road compaction machine operates through various mechanisms, including static weight, dynamic impact, and vibratory motion, depending on the specific model and application requirements.
Technological features of contemporary road compaction machines include GPS positioning systems, automatic grade control, real-time monitoring sensors, and fuel-efficient engines. These innovations enhance precision and reduce operational costs. The road compaction machine typically features adjustable vibration frequencies, variable speed controls, and ergonomic operator cabins for improved comfort during extended work periods.
Applications for the road compaction machine span across diverse sectors including highway construction, municipal roadway projects, commercial development, and infrastructure renewal. Whether used for initial ground preparation or final surface compaction, the road compaction machine remains indispensable. These versatile machines handle various material types and project scales, from small residential roads to major interstate highway systems, making them crucial investment for construction companies and municipal authorities.
